深度学习工程师:高效整合、加速编译与模型优化
|
在深度学习工程实践中,模型的性能不仅取决于架构设计,更依赖于高效的整合与部署流程。从数据预处理到模型训练,再到最终上线,每一个环节都可能成为性能瓶颈。深度学习工程师的核心任务之一,就是打通这些环节的壁垒,实现端到端的高效协同。 高效整合的关键在于构建标准化的工作流。通过使用工具如MLflow、TensorBoard或自研调度系统,工程师能够统一管理实验配置、参数记录与版本控制。这不仅提升了团队协作效率,也使模型迭代过程更加可追溯、可复现。同时,将数据管道与模型训练解耦,利用流水线技术实现异步加载与预处理,显著减少训练等待时间。 加速编译是提升推理速度的重要手段。现代深度学习框架如PyTorch和TensorFlow支持动态图与静态图模式切换。通过启用图优化(如XLA、TensorRT),可以将计算图进行融合、常量折叠与算子重排,大幅降低运行时开销。尤其在部署到边缘设备或嵌入式系统时,编译阶段的优化能带来数倍的性能提升。 模型优化则需兼顾精度与效率。量化技术将浮点运算转换为低精度整数运算,可在保持模型准确率的前提下显著降低内存占用与计算量。剪枝策略通过移除冗余权重或通道,压缩模型规模而不明显影响输出结果。知识蒸馏允许小型“学生模型”从大型“教师模型”中学习,实现轻量化部署。
2026AI模拟图,仅供参考 综合运用上述方法,深度学习工程师不仅能缩短开发周期,还能在资源受限的场景下实现高性能推理。真正的高效,不在于单点突破,而在于对整个生命周期的系统性优化——从代码结构到硬件适配,从训练效率到部署体验,每一步都值得精雕细琢。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

